what is the solution of y=3x-4 and y=-2x+1?
Respuesta :
Catya
Catya
03-10-2017
subtract the two equations
y = -2x + 1
-(y = 3x - 4)
-----------------
0 = -5x + 5
then 5x = 5
x = 1
use this to find y
y = -2(1) + 1
y = -1
